Welcome to the enchanting zip code 29621, nestled in the heart of Anderson, South Carolina. This vibrant area blends the charm of a small town with the amenities of city life, making it a perfect place for families, retirees, and anyone seeking a sense of community. With its rich history, beautiful landscapes, and proximity to Lake Hartwell, Anderson offers a unique lifestyle that is hard to resist.

One of the standout features of this area is the availability of homes situated on 5 to 10 acres of land. Imagine waking up each morning to the gentle sounds of nature, surrounded by sprawling green pastures and mature trees. These properties provide the perfect canvas for those who dream of having their own private oasis, whether it’s for gardening, equestrian pursuits, or simply enjoying the great outdoors. The expansive lots offer ample space for outdoor activities, entertaining guests, or even building your dream workshop or barn.

The homes in this region often showcase a blend of traditional Southern architecture and modern amenities, ensuring comfort and style. With the freedom that comes with larger lots, homeowners can create their own retreat while still being just a short drive away from the vibrant downtown Anderson, where you'll find delightful dining, shopping, and cultural attractions.

Welcome to 414 Devon Way, a hidden retreat tucked inside one of Anderson’s most convenient locations. As you drive nearly a mile through the Devonshire community, passing neighboring homes and open surroundings, you eventually arrive at a quiet cul-de-sac where this gated log estate suddenly appears tucked back among the trees. The feeling is immediate: WOW. It is rare to find a property that offers this level of privacy and peacefulness while still being only minutes from shopping, restaurants, medical facilities, schools, and I-85. Situated on nearly 6 acres with horses allowed, this unique property blends rustic charm, functionality, and outdoor living in a way that is difficult to duplicate. Approximately 3 fenced acres have previously been used for horses and include an upgraded 36x24 horse barn with two stalls, tack room, water, and electricity. A nice creek, mature hardwoods, open pasture areas, and wooded privacy complete the setting and create the feeling of your own private country retreat, hidden in the middle of town. The log home itself is filled with warmth and character featuring soaring cathedral ceilings, exposed beams, wide plank pine floors, and a stunning floor-to-ceiling stone fireplace that immediately becomes the centerpiece of the home. Natural light pours through the windows while the wraparound porch and expansive rear deck invite you outdoors from nearly every angle. Designed for entertaining and relaxation, the oversized rear deck offers multiple gathering spaces for grilling, dining, morning coffee, or evenings under the stars. The deck is hot tub ready with an existing 220 electrical hookup already in place along with reinforced structural support designed to accommodate the weight of a hot tub. The spacious kitchen features updated countertops installed in 2023, abundant cabinet and counter space, and flows naturally into the dining area and sunken living room. The main-level primary suite offers French doors opening directly onto the porch and deck area, a walk-in closet, dual sinks, a large walk-in shower, and updated bath flooring. Upstairs are two additional bedrooms and a full bath, while the partially finished basement offers exceptional flexibility / Recreation rm and a large workshop and utility garage area complete with shelving, workspace, roll-up garage door access, and room for hobbies, projects, storage, equipment, or recreational toys. A detached two-story garage provides additional storage and workspace, while approximately $175,000 in recent improvements adds tremendous value and peace of mind. Updates include a new roof, carpet, updated countertops, updated primary bath, new flooring in the primary bath and laundry room, new garage door, upgraded horse barn, new entry gate, fencing improvements, hydroseeded yard, added overhang above the ramp, and extensive landscaping enhancements including newly planted trees around the property. Despite its private setting, the location is incredibly convenient: only 4.3 miles to An Med North Campus, 7.2 miles to Downtown Anderson, 4.2 miles to I-85, approximately 30 minutes to Greenville, and just minutes from grocery stores, restaurants, and everyday conveniences. Located in highly regarded Anderson School District 5. 414 Devon Way is more than just a home, it is a feeling.
